Reputation Level:  | Not sure if my Koi is sick? HI,
I recently moved to a house with a Koi pond.Â* The owners did not want to take the fish with them so we have taken over their upkeep.Â*
So knowing very little about the subject we have read books and talked to the local experts at our nearest Koi shop.Â* There is a lot to learn... but it is well worth while to see the fish.
We have been here about 2 months and one fish is now very lethargic, preferring to spend his time in the Lillie's at the top of the pond.Â* If you try to touch him, he is off and swims around like the rest of the fish.Â* He is also not eating any food at the moment.Â*
We have checked the water quality and this seems OK.Â* Our pond is about 750 gallons, and we have 5 Koi the largest is about 60 cm long.Â* the fish almost seem to big for the pond, but I am told this is OK but no more.
Can anyone help me identify what is wrong with my Koi (him or her) only I don't want to loose it now that we are keen to persue this hobby.

You could have a parasite or bacterial problem, this is the worst time of year for them as the weather has just started to warm up, are there any koi dealers local to you that can do a scrape for you to check for parasites? are any of your other koi showing any symptoms ? flicking against the bottom of your pond or hanging in the water with their fins clamped to their sides, are there any signs of any sores on them?

It could well be what John says and would pay to get a scrape. The reason i ask about the oxygen is I received an email from a person in Kettering that couldnt understand why his fish were dying, koi and goldfish, upon seeing the pond there was hardly any aeration in the pond. He put in some airstones and the fish that were still in the pond were acting lerthargic seem to become active again. I am no expert but it seems it is one of the things we koi keepers sometimes overlook, me included. I have now a pond that when I am not looking at the koi is bubbling like a cauldron.
